#9ad98e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#9ad98e is composed of 60.4% red, 85.1% green and 55.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 29% cyan, 0% magenta, 34.6%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 110.4 degrees, a saturation of 49.7% and a lightness of 70.4%. #9ad98e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#35b31d. Closest websafe color is: #99cc99.

● #9ad98e color description : Very soft lime green.
#9ad98e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#9ad98e has RGB values of R:154, G:217, B:142 and CMYK values of C:0.29, M:0, Y:0.35,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 10148238.

Shades and Tints of #9ad98e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020401 is the darkest color, while #f6fcf5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#9ad98e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b2b6b1 is the less saturated color, while #82fc6b is the most saturated one.
